SK Telecom issues free SIM replacements following hack

Telecoms Tech News

SK Telecom (SKT) is offering free SIM card replacements to 23 million users to ease security concerns following a hack leaking customer USIM data. The announcement came directly from SK Telecom CEO Yoo Young-sang during a press briefing focused on customer information protection held at the company’s headquarters in Seoul.

Qatar’s regulator expands access to telecom duct infrastructure

Developing Telecoms

Qatar regulator the Communications Regulatory Authority (CRA) has announced that it has opened access to more than 4,860 kilometres of government telecom duct infrastructure across Qatar.
